Understanding Precision Sheet Metal Parts: Key Insights for the Manufacturing Industry
Precision sheet metal parts are essential components in various manufacturing sectors, particularly in mechanical hardware processing and metal fabrication. These parts are created from thin sheets of metal, which are cut, bent, and assembled into final products. The precision involved in their production is paramount, as it directly influences the performance and durability of the final application.
Several techniques contribute to the manufacturing of precision sheet metal parts. Laser cutting is one of the most popular methods due to its accuracy and ability to create intricate designs. It allows for tight tolerances and complex shapes that are often required in advanced applications. Another common technique is CNC (Computer Numerical Control) machining, which automates the cutting and shaping process, ensuring consistent quality across multiple parts. Additionally, stamping and bending processes are widely used, allowing manufacturers to produce high volumes of parts efficiently.
Material selection plays a crucial role in the production of precision sheet metal parts. Common materials include stainless steel, aluminum, and various alloys, each offering different properties like strength, weight, and corrosion resistance. Understanding the specific requirements of the application helps in choosing the right material, which can significantly impact the performance and longevity of the component.
Quality assurance is vital in the production of precision sheet metal parts. Implementing rigorous quality control measures ensures that the parts meet the required specifications and standards. Techniques such as dimensional inspection, surface finish evaluation, and functional testing are essential to identify any discrepancies early in the manufacturing process. Additionally, adhering to industry standards, such as ISO certifications, can enhance a company's credibility and ensure customer trust.
The trend toward automation and advanced manufacturing technologies is also shaping the future of precision sheet metal parts. Innovations such as 3D printing and advanced robotics are increasingly being integrated into the production process, enabling manufacturers to achieve even higher levels of precision and efficiency. As these technologies continue to evolve, they present exciting opportunities for improving production capabilities and meeting the growing demands of various industries.
